Synack Jobs in UK
UK Synack Job Vacancies
-
Security Operations Engineer
Synack - London, Greater LondonJob Description Imagine a world dedicated to Security Without Compromise. Synack, headquartered in Silicon Valley with regional offices around the world, has protected over 100 global orga...